At a Glance
- Tasks: Design and execute automated testing solutions for data pipelines in a secure environment.
- Company: Join Peregrine, a leader in tech and change programmes across the UK.
- Benefits: Enjoy competitive salary, hybrid work, and access to professional development.
- Why this job: Make a real impact on high-stakes data transformation projects with cutting-edge technology.
- Qualifications: SC Clearance and experience in test automation within data environments required.
- Other info: Be part of a diverse team focused on growth and innovation.
The predicted salary is between 50000 - 60000 £ per year.
We are seeking an SC Cleared Test Automation Engineer to support a large-scale data transformation and migration programme within a secure environment. This role will focus on building and executing automated testing solutions across modern data platforms, ensuring the quality, integrity, and reliability of data pipelines and reporting outputs. You will work closely with data engineers, analysts, and business stakeholders to validate data flows across technologies such as Azure Data Factory, Databricks, and Power BI. This is an excellent opportunity for someone with strong data-focused test automation experience to play a key role in a high-impact transformation programme.
Responsibilities:
- Design, develop, and execute automated test frameworks for data pipelines and transformations
- Validate data integrity across Azure Data Factory and Databricks workflows
- Perform end-to-end testing of data migration activities
- Ensure accuracy and consistency of reporting outputs within Power BI
- Collaborate with engineering and data teams to embed quality across the delivery lifecycle
- Develop and maintain test scripts, test cases, and automation suites
- Identify defects, data inconsistencies, and performance issues across datasets
- Support CI/CD integration for automated testing within Azure environments
- Provide clear reporting on test results, risks, and data quality metrics
Skills & Experience:
- Active SC Clearance (essential)
- Proven experience in test automation within data environments
- Strong experience with Azure Data Factory and Databricks
- Experience testing data migration and transformation processes
- Familiarity with Power BI testing and validation
- Experience working within Azure-based ecosystems
- Strong understanding of data quality, validation, and reconciliation techniques
- Experience integrating automated testing into CI/CD pipelines
- Excellent stakeholder communication and problem-solving skills
Desirable skills:
- Experience working in secure or public sector environments
- Knowledge of data governance and data quality frameworks
- Experience with SQL, Python, or similar scripting languages
- Exposure to large-scale transformation or migration programmes
When you join Peregrine, you become part of a team that’s focused on growth, both yours, our clients’, and the sectors we support. You’ll also get access to a full range of benefits alongside your salary.
We’re proud to be a diverse team, with 20+ nationalities represented across Peregrine. We welcome people from all backgrounds and experiences, and we’re committed to building an inclusive workplace where everyone can thrive.
Quality Assurance Automation Engineer in Slough employer: Peregrine
Contact Detail:
Peregrine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Quality Assurance Automation Engineer in Slough
✨Tip Number 1
Network like a pro! Reach out to your connections in the industry, attend meetups, and engage with online communities. You never know who might have the inside scoop on job openings or can refer you directly.
✨Tip Number 2
Prepare for interviews by practising common questions and scenarios related to test automation. We recommend doing mock interviews with friends or using online platforms to get comfortable with your responses.
✨Tip Number 3
Showcase your skills through personal projects or contributions to open-source. This not only demonstrates your expertise but also gives you something tangible to discuss during interviews.
✨Tip Number 4
Apply through our website! It’s the best way to ensure your application gets seen by the right people. Plus, we love seeing candidates who take the initiative to connect directly with us.
We think you need these skills to ace Quality Assurance Automation Engineer in Slough
Some tips for your application 🫡
Tailor Your CV: Make sure your CV is tailored to the role of a Test Automation Engineer. Highlight your experience with Azure Data Factory, Databricks, and any relevant data migration projects. We want to see how your skills align with what we're looking for!
Showcase Your Projects: Include specific examples of projects where you've designed and executed automated test frameworks. This will help us understand your hands-on experience and how you approach problem-solving in data environments.
Be Clear and Concise: When writing your application, keep it clear and to the point. Use bullet points for key achievements and responsibilities. We appreciate straightforward communication, especially when it comes to technical details!
Apply Through Our Website: Don't forget to apply through our website! It’s the best way for us to receive your application and ensures you’re considered for the role. Plus, it shows you're keen on joining our team at Peregrine!
How to prepare for a job interview at Peregrine
✨Know Your Tech Inside Out
Make sure you’re well-versed in the technologies mentioned in the job description, like Azure Data Factory, Databricks, and Power BI. Brush up on your test automation frameworks and be ready to discuss how you've used them in past projects.
✨Showcase Your Problem-Solving Skills
Prepare examples of how you've tackled data integrity issues or performance problems in previous roles. Be ready to explain your thought process and the steps you took to resolve these challenges, as this will demonstrate your analytical skills.
✨Communicate Clearly
Since you'll be collaborating with various stakeholders, practice articulating your ideas clearly and concisely. Think about how you can explain complex technical concepts in a way that’s easy for non-technical team members to understand.
✨Ask Insightful Questions
Prepare thoughtful questions about the role and the company culture. This shows your genuine interest in the position and helps you assess if it’s the right fit for you. Consider asking about their approach to data quality and how they integrate automated testing into their CI/CD pipelines.